Pig is a famous dice game. It is simple to play and it is also very enjoyable. Now you can play it on your PC with your friends!
Each turn, the player repeatedly rolls the die. If the player rolls a 1, the player lose his/her points and it becomes the next player's turn. If the player rolls 2 - 6, the number is added to the player's score and the player's turn continues. If the player holds, the player's score is saved and the player can continue the game with his/her held score in the next turn. The first player to score 100 or more points wins!
